1 Scope
This document defines a system of dimensions for panel mounting of equipment. It is applicable
to electrical and electrically operated indicating, recording and control instruments.
It applies to the following types of instruments with protruding bezels:
• instruments with square housing;
• instruments with rectangular housing with lateral orientation;
• instruments with rectangular housing with upright orientation;
• instruments with round housing and square bezel;
• instruments with round housing and rectangular bezel.
The purpose of this document is to establish dimensional interchangeability between
instruments made by different manufacturers. To fulfil this requirement, a defined set of
dimensions has been chosen. Using these dimensions, it will be easier to combine instruments
of different sizes on the same panel making good use of the available panel space and to
produce a satisfactory layout.

3 Terms and definitions
For the purposes of this document, the following terms and definitions apply.
ISO and IEC maintain terminology databases for use in standardization at the following
addresses:
• IEC Electropedia: available at https://www.electropedia.org/
• ISO Online browsing platform: available at https://www.iso.org/obp
3.1
cut-out
hole in the panel into which the instrument or group of instruments is inserted
3.2
bezel
front projecting surface or rim around the housing of the instrument

3.3
instrument size
overall maximum width and height of the bezel
4 Requirements
4.1 General
The instrument size serves as a basis for defining the various dimensions which permit
interchangeability of the instrument.
Only positive tolerances are allowed for cut-out dimensions and only negative tolerances for
the instrument size.
The dimensions of the housings of the instruments are not specified in this document. The only
exception to this is instruments with round housing which shall be covered in Annex A.
Instruments that are mounted together in a common cut-out are shown as mounted without any
gaps between them. The method for determining the dimensions of the common cut-out is
specified below.
In Figure 1 to Figure 4 and Table 1 , the following symbols are used:
A1 bezel width;
A2 bezel height;
L1 cut-out width;
L2 cut-out height.
4.2 Instrument size designation
The size designation of instruments complying with the requirements of this standard shall be
as follows:
IEC 61554 – A1 × A2
4.3 Dimensions of the cut-out
In general, the dimensions of the cut-out shall allow easy central mounting of the instrument
into that cut-out.
On each side, the housing of the instrument shall have a clearance of at least 0,2 mm against
the cut-out of 48 mm or at least 0,5 mm for all other instruments. The maximum value of this
clearance shall be such that it shall still allow the instrument to find a position where the cut out
is not visible.
4.4 Individual cut-out mounting
The nominal instrument sizes and the corresponding cut-out sizes and maximum tolerances for
the different shapes of instruments shown in Figure 1, Figure 2 and Figure 3 are given in
Table 1.
The series of nominal instrument sizes and cut-out sizes can be extended according to the
logical sequence of values. Values for the corresponding upper tolerances shall be in
accordance with the relevant tolerance range specified in ISO 2768-1.

4.5 Common cut-out mounting
Instruments with square and rectangular housing are often mounted closely together in a group
in a common cut-out. In such instances the dimensions of the cut-outs depend upon the number
and sizes of the instruments and upon the overhang of the bezels of the instruments at either
end of the group.
When mounting a group of instruments in a row in a common cut-out, as shown in Figure 4, the
overall cut-out width L shall be calculated as the sum of the widths A1 of the individual
c
instruments in the group, minus 3 mm. Refer to the formula below:
n
LA13−
c ∑
This formula does not apply to instruments with a width A1 that is less than 36 mm.
The tolerance for a common cut-out width is the same as the tolerance for the smallest
instrument to be mounted in the common cut-out.
The same principles shall be used for calculating the cut-out size when mounting a group of
instruments in a single column in a common cut-out.
NOTE Instruments to be mounted in rows or columns can have fixing points on all four sides of the housing.

Annex A
(normative)
Dimensions for instruments with round housing
A.1 General
Instruments that have a cylindrical or round housing are still in use in some parts of the world.
In recognition of this fact, this annex is intended to extend the requirements of this document
to cover such instruments.
A.2 Overview
This annex specifies the dimensions for a range of electrical and electrically operated
measuring instruments with round housings. It applies to indicating and recording instruments.
It applies to the following types of instruments with protruding bezels:
• instruments with round housing and square bezels;
• instruments with round housing and rectangular bezels.
A.3 Requirements
A.3.1 General
For instruments with round housing the diameter of the housing shall be specified.
The following symbols are used in this annex:
A1 bezel width
A2 bezel height
B1 lateral centre distance of fastening bolt hole
B2 upright centre distance of fastening bolt hole
D diameter of instrument housing
D1 diameter of cut-out
A.3.2 Instrument size designation
The size designation of instruments complying with the requirements of this document shall be
as follows:
IEC 61554 – A1 × A2 × D
A.3.3 Individual cut-out mounting
The nominal instrument sizes and the corresponding cut-out sizes and maximum tolerances for
the different shapes of instruments shown in Figure A.1, Figure A.2 and Figure A.3 are given in
Table A.1, Table A.2 and Table A.3.
When four bolts are used to fix the instrument, the positions of the four bolt holes are as shown
in Figure A.1 to Figure A.3. When two bolts are used, the positions of two bolt holes are at
bottom left and bottom right or diagonal locations when viewed from the front of the instrument
panel.
